    DIY - Surround lighting under side mirrors - like A6 and above (NOT FOR MY2010 - YET)

    Guest-only advertisement. Register or Log In now!
    Thanks to lover18gue @ motor-talk.de for showing how to retrofit the Surround lighting from an A6

    http://www.motor-talk.de/forum/umfel...-t2406351.html



    All this is needed:

    The lower mirror trim from A6 (4F) because the mirrors are indeed the same, thanks to the Face-lift.

    1x Trim for the left exterior mirror housings m. Hole:Part #: 4F0 858 523 B 01C - Satin Black
    1x Trim for the right exterior mirror housings m. Hole: Part #: 4F0 858 524 B 01C - Satin Black

    Mount point on trim without LEDs:



    Mount point on trim with LEDs:



    1x Surround lighting LED left: Part #: 4F0 949 133
    1x Surround lighting LED right: Part #: 4F0 949 134



    2x Small screws for mounting the LEDs to the trim



    2x 2-pin connector: Part #: 823 971 988
    2x Wire: Part #: 000 979 103



    1x Wire: Part #: 000 979 009



    12V line connection:

    1. Remove door panels, driver and passenger side - http://www.gsbg-tuning.de/tuerverkle...emontageb8.pdf
    2. Cut the wire 000 979 009 in the middle. Put one end of the wire into pin 1 of the black connector that leads from the door control unit to the mirror.
    3. Maybe you need to extend the cable, and then put it up into the mirror housing.
    4. Put one end of one of the wires 000 979 103 into one of the 2-pin connectors 823 971 988, and then cut it in the middle. One end of the wire is connected to the earlier 12V line, and the other end is connected to ground.









    Exterior mirror housings Dismantle:
    1. Pull the mirror glass with your hands forward toward your body, unplug any plug on the back of the mirror (heating and dimming plug).
    2. Remove mirror housing top upwards, this is sticking with 2x Torx10 screws and some clips.
    3. Remove the lower mirror trim, this is sticking with 2x Torx10 screws and some clips.
    4. Mount the new lower mirror trim - remember to screw on the Surround lighting LED first with a small screw.
    5. Connect the Surround lighting with the connector 823 971 988.
    6. Mirror reassemble.

    Unlock the door control:

    Code:
    [42 - Door Elect, Driver]
    [Coding - 07] -> Long Coding Helper -> Byte 1
    
    Bit 0 - Set this bit manually to “1” - (1 = active)
    Code:
    [52 - Door Elect, Pass.]
    [Coding - 07] -> Long Coding Helper -> Byte 1
    
    Bit 0 - Set this bit manually to “1” - (1 = active)
    Function:
    It should work together with the Coming- Leaving Home functionality.
    If the mirrors are electrically folded in the lights will be short off immediately, and will work again when the mirrors are folded out.

    That is the whole idea - you don't need to change the whole mirror, only the small trim under the mirror, so the LEDs can be mounted.

    The trim is 2 x EUR 3.57 and the LEDs cost 2 x EUR 29.57 - plus wires (~EUR 5) and a single 2-pin connector (EUR 1.12)

    The reason why it doesn't work on MY2010 is because the mirrors on the face-lifted A6 has the same mirrors as the pre-MY2010 B8s - and until now there are no mirrors with LEDs that has the same size and shape as the new mirrors on MY2010 B8s - maybe they will fit from the new A8??

    It is also a good idea to un-mount the entire side mirror - otherwise it isn't possible to get the 12V wire into the mirror housing, and there are not that much space inside the mirror if the "Side Assist" is present.

    I also need to replace the left "Side Assist" LED, because it was "kicked" out of the mirror housing, so the small tabs was destroyed - due to the new 12V wire was placed at a wrong place.

    ok, ive just done this mod to one side for now and not too impressed with the way the light comes on and then goes off. Unlock car- mirrors still folded into car- light is off- get in and key in ignition- mirrors fold out- take key out of ignition- light comes on- lock car, mirrors fold and light goes off 3-4secs after locking.
    Ideally these should be linked into the ch/lh function with control in the mmi for timing the whole lot. Would like to see them come on when you unlock the car as you approach it so you can see whats on the floor and again come on when you get out and and stay on as long as the front fogs are on with the lh function.
    Only way i can see it being used like this is for the led wiring to be tapped into the front fog liight wire. Yes ok these would come on when the front fogs get switvhed on but hey we hardly use them here anyway.
